Login
Start Free Trial Are you a business? Click Here
Greg Bell
Great price. Ordered one day delivered the next.
2 years ago
Read RCMA Model & Hobby Shop Reviews
RCMA Model & Hobby Shop has a 4.9 average rating from 1,915 reviews